Madhya Pradesh Congress President Jitu Patwari on Saturday, 3 May 2025, sharply criticised Governor Mangubhai Patel and Chief Minister Mohan Yadav, alleging "insensitivity" in their public cultural engagements while rescue and recovery operations were still underway at Bargi Dam in Jabalpur. The cruise boat tragedy at the dam has claimed nine lives so far, with search operations entering their third consecutive day on Saturday.

What Patwari Alleged

Speaking to reporters at his residence in Bhopal, Patwari said it was deeply disturbing that the state's top leadership was attending cultural programmes even as families grieved and search teams combed the waters for missing persons. "At the very moment when bodies were being recovered from Bargi Dam and an atmosphere of mourning prevailed, the Governor and Chief Minister were attending folk dance programmes at Bhopal's Ravindra Bhavan. This reflects the highest level of insensitivity," he said.

Systemic Failure at the Heart of the Tragedy

Patwari argued that the Bargi Dam boat tragedy should not be viewed in isolation but as a symptom of broader governance failures in Madhya Pradesh. "The question is not only about one incident. The real issue is why safety norms are repeatedly ignored in Madhya Pradesh and why regulatory agencies fail to act in time," he said, alleging that accountability mechanisms have weakened significantly over time.

He further claimed that despite reported objections within regulatory frameworks — including environmental and safety concerns — cruise operations at Bargi Dam were permitted without strict enforcement of safety protocols. "When permissions are granted without ensuring compliance on the ground, such tragedies become inevitable," he said. Patwari also questioned coordination between departments responsible for tourism, safety clearance, and district administration, stating that the incident exposed serious gaps in preventive governance.

The Political Exchange

Notably, this was not the first instance of political statements being made while search operations were still ongoing. On Friday, the Bharatiya Janata Party (BJP) circulated a video of Leader of Opposition Umang Singhar, alleging he was seen laughing after visiting the Bargi Dam site — a claim that triggered a sharp political exchange between the ruling party and the Opposition. The episode underscored the extent to which the tragedy has become a flashpoint in Madhya Pradesh politics.

Patwari's Broader Concerns and Next Steps

Expanding his criticism, Patwari alleged that similar governance failures are visible across sectors in Madhya Pradesh, including public health, infrastructure, rural connectivity, and drinking water safety. He said he intends to raise the matter with the President of India and the Prime Minister, seeking intervention into what he termed "institutional failure in Madhya Pradesh." He stressed that only strict enforcement of regulations and robust accountability mechanisms can prevent a recurrence of such tragedies. The state government is yet to issue a formal response to Patwari's specific allegations.
